+# Common Table Expression (CTE)
+
+## Description
+
+A Common Table Expression (CTE) is a temporary result set derived from a query specified in a `WITH` clause, which immediately precedes a `SELECT`
+or `INSERT` keyword. The CTE is defined only with the execution scope of a single statement, and can be referred in the scope.
+
+## Syntax
+
+```sql
+withClause: cteClause [, ...]
+cteClause: cte_name AS (select statment)
+```
+
+
+{{< hint warning >}}
+**Note:**
+- The `WITH` clause is not supported within SubQuery block
+- CTEs are supported in Views, `CTAS` and `INSERT` statement
+- [Recursive Queries](https://wiki.postgresql.org/wiki/CTEReadme#Parsing_recursive_queries) are not supported
+  {{< /hint >}}
+
+## Examples
+
+```sql
+WITH q1 AS ( SELECT key FROM src WHERE key = '5')
+SELECT *
+FROM q1;
+
+-- chaining CTEs
+WITH q1 AS ( SELECT key FROM q2 WHERE key = '5'),
+q2 AS ( SELECT key FROM src WHERE key = '5')
+SELECT * FROM (SELECT key FROM q1) a;
+
+-- insert example
+WITH q1 AS ( SELECT key, value FROM src WHERE key = '5')
+FROM q1
+INSERT OVERWRITE TABLE t1
+SELECT *;
+
+-- ctas example
+CREATE TABLE t2 AS
+WITH q1 AS ( SELECT key FROM src WHERE key = '4')
+SELECT * FROM q1;
+```
